结论:搭建WordPress网站时,推荐选择Linux系统(如Ubuntu或CentOS)作为云服务器的操作系统,并根据实际需求配置资源。
一、为什么选择Linux系统?
- 主流支持与兼容性:WordPress官方强烈推荐使用Linux系统(尤其是Ubuntu和CentOS),因为它们在性能、稳定性和安全性方面表现出色。
- 易于管理:Linux系统提供了丰富的命令行工具,能够轻松安装和配置LAMP(Linux + Apache + MySQL/MariaDB + PHP)或LEMP(Linux + Nginx + MySQL/MariaDB + PHP)环境。
- 社区支持强大:Linux拥有庞大的开发者社区,遇到问题时可以快速找到解决方案。
二、推荐的Linux发行版
- Ubuntu:
- 稳定且易于上手,特别适合新手用户。
- 官方长期支持版本(LTS)如Ubuntu 20.04或22.04是理想选择。
- CentOS/AlmaLinux:
- 更适合有经验的用户,尤其是在企业环境中使用。
- 提供更高的稳定性和安全性。
- Debian:
- 虽然也支持WordPress,但更新频率较低,可能不适合追求最新功能的用户。
三、云服务器配置建议
1. 基础硬件配置
- CPU:至少1核(对于小型站点足够,访问量大时可增加到2核或以上)。
- 内存:最低512MB,但建议使用1GB或更高(尤其是启用了缓存插件或SSL证书的情况下)。
- 存储:选择SSD硬盘以提升读写速度,初始空间建议20GB以上。
- 带宽:确保充足的网络流量,特别是图片或视频较多的站点。
2. 操作系统版本
- 推荐使用64位系统以充分利用硬件资源。
- 版本应尽量接近最新稳定版,以获得更好的安全性和性能。
3. 软件环境
- Web服务器:Apache或Nginx均可,后者在高并发场景下表现更优。
- 数据库:MySQL或MariaDB,二者均能很好地支持WordPress。
- PHP版本:推荐使用PHP 7.4或8.0,这些版本对性能优化和新功能支持更好。
四、其他注意事项
- 安全性:安装必要的防火墙(如UFW)并定期更新系统补丁。
- 备份机制:配置自动备份功能,防止数据丢失。
- 扩展性:如果未来访问量增长,可以考虑升级服务器配置或迁移到负载均衡架构。
五、总结
- 核心观点:搭建WordPress网站时,优先选择Linux系统,具体推荐Ubuntu或CentOS。
- 在配置云服务器时,需综合考虑硬件资源、软件环境以及安全性需求。
- 如果你是初学者,可以从最低配置(1核CPU+1GB内存)开始,由于网站发展逐步调整资源。
云知识